## Summary  
Mahasarakham University (MSU) is a public university in Thailand, founded in 1994 and situated in the city of Maha Sarakham. It serves as both a higher‑education institution and an open‑access publisher, and it participates in regional academic networks such as the ASEAN University Network.

## Why It Matters  
Mahasarakham University plays a pivotal role in expanding higher education access in Thailand’s northeastern region, offering local students opportunities for advanced study without needing to relocate to major metropolitan centers. Its dual identity as a university and an open‑access publisher supports the dissemination of scholarly work both nationally and internationally, aligning with global trends toward freely available research. Membership in the ASEAN University Network and the ASEAN European Academic University Network connects MSU to a broader community of institutions, fostering collaborative research, student exchanges, and joint degree programs across Southeast Asia and beyond.
